Cretan Evening
Music and dancing are a traditional part of the Cretan people's life. Kato Karouzanos traditional village, nestled in the rolling hills of central Crete is the setting for this fascinating, fun night out. A glass of raki (the illegal fire water distilled all over Crete) provides a warm start to your exciting evening. You will have time to wonder through the village, seeking out the locals, sharing a drink or two in a cafenion, lighting a candle in the Greek Orthodox Church or trying to find a bargain in the handicraft shop. Your evening meal is then taken in the local tavern, where you will be treated to a typical Cretan dinner, free-flowing wine. A performance of traditional Cretan and Greek dances in colorful costumes, the fire dance and of course a very special performance of Sirtaki Dance, 'Zorbas the Greek'.
